Vinyl LP pressing. āI allowed myself to support a narrative I thought I had to support of PVRIS being a band,ā Lynn confesses. āI didnāt really have a role model for this. Coming from a āband culture,ā itās about how the group is always greater than the sum of its parts, and youāre not supposed to take credit, even if you do everything. Thereās no template or role model for really owning it as a woman. I wanted to make everyone else happy and uphold an image I thought we had to. Growing up, I learned I donāt have to do that anymore. Iām finally allowing myself to take credit. Iāve got the full support and encouragement of my bandmates. PVRIS is a unit and very much a team, but the heart and soul of the vision and music always has sourced from me. Iām just saying it now. I fulfilled my own vision of what a role model should be.āWriting and recording all of 2019, she found the perfect collaborator to bring this to life in JT Daly [K. Flay]. With Lynn writing, cooking up beats, playing guitar, drums, and bass, and singing, he amplified and augmented her vision and versatility in the studio. PVRIS set the foundation for the new era with recent EP, Hallucinations, spawning lead single and title track āHallucinations,ā which clocked 10 million total streams in a few monthsā time, as well as fan favorites, āOld Woundsā and āDeath of Me.ā
